Optimizing pineapple production under waterlogged soil condition in low input management using adequate ridge tillage height and plant density
Pineapple production is greatly hindered by waterlogging. This condition reduces the profitability of pineapple producer in areas frequently under temporary or permanently waterlogging soil condition.
